COVID-19 PLAY SAFE GUIDELINES
Before you play
You must stay at home if you:
- Have been in contact with someone with COVID-19 in the last 10 days
- Have been overseas or exposed to someone with COVID-19 in the last 10 days
- Have flu-like symptoms
- Or are in a high risk health category.
Attending table tennis activities
- Wash your hands before you play, and afterwards too
- Arrive and leave as close as possible to when you need to
- Exercise caution with common touch points (e.g. doors and gates)
Behaviours
To protect against infection, you should:
- Wash/sterilise your hands before and after you play and avoid touching your face while playing
- Not share water bottles and bring your own full bottle
- Wash your hands frequently with soap and water or hand-sanitiser when available. It is recommended to carry your own hand sanitiser with you
- Cover your coughs and sneezes and dispose of any used tissues immediately
- Avoid touching your face
- Do not attend if you are feeling unwell
- Avoid touching any shared surfaces (net posts, chairs etc). If you do touch anything that is not your own equipment, you must clean these thoroughly before you leave.
